Перекрывающиеся элементы управления
Вот.
Но CEdit вообще не получает сообщений: ни ON_WM_LBUTTON, ни каких других.
Что необходимо сделать чтобы "заработало" и возможно ли это?
Цитата:
Originally posted by Miro_Miro_Miro
Я создал CListCtrl, потом поверх него CEdit... типа -- эмуляция редактирования элемента списка.
Вот.
Но CEdit вообще не получает сообщений: ни ON_WM_LBUTTON, ни каких других.
Что необходимо сделать чтобы "заработало" и возможно ли это?
Я создал CListCtrl, потом поверх него CEdit... типа -- эмуляция редактирования элемента списка.
Вот.
Но CEdit вообще не получает сообщений: ни ON_WM_LBUTTON, ни каких других.
Что необходимо сделать чтобы "заработало" и возможно ли это?
Наверно для этого отдельный класс создавать надо... И вообще, если кликнуть правой кнопкой на элементе Edit и выбрать Events, то там только родные события (EM_*). Попробуй EM_SETFOCUS.
Эту тему надо было создавать в разделе Visual C++! там помогли бы...
Цитата:
Originally posted by SackTap
Спасибо. :)
Я решил проблему:
Как и прежде создал CEdit поверх CListCtrl, а затем вызвал |CEdit*|->SetFocus(). Остальное мелочи.